Dne čt 16. září 2004 14:24 Jens Axboe napsal(a):
> On Thu, Sep 16 2004, Bc. Michal Semler wrote:
> > Dne ?t 16. zá?í 2004 12:22 Jens Axboe napsal(a):
> > > On Thu, Sep 16 2004, Bc. Michal Semler wrote:
> > > > > > > On Thu, Sep 16 2004, Bc. Michal Semler wrote:
> > > > > > > > notas:/home/cijoml# mount /cdrom/
> > > > > > > > notas:/home/cijoml# umount /cdrom/
> > > > > > > > notas:/home/cijoml# strace -o eject /dev/hdc
> > > > > > > > eject: unable to eject, last error: Nep?ípustný argument
> > > > > > > >
> > > > > > > > As you can see, I dont't enter to directory...
> > > > > > > >
> > > > > > > > And output is included
> > > > > > > >
> > > > > > > > ioctl(3, CDROMEJECT, 0xbffffac8) = -1 EIO
> > > > > > > > (Input/output error)
> > > > > > >
> > > > > > > That's the important bit, the reason you get EINVAL passed back
> > > > > > > is because eject tries the floppy eject as well and decides to
> > > > > > > print the warning from that. It really should just stop of it
> > > > > > > sees -EIO, only continue if EINVAL/ENOTTY is passed back.
> > > > > > >
> > > > > > > Try this little c program and report back what it tells you.
> > > > > > > Compile with
> > > > > > >
> > > > > > > gcc -Wall -o eject eject.c
> > > > > > >
> > > > > > > and run without arguments.
> > > > > > >
> > > > > > > #include <stdio.h>
> > > > > > > #include <stdlib.h>
> > > > > > > #include <fcntl.h>
> > > > > > > #include <string.h>
> > > > > > > #include <sys/ioctl.h>
> > > > > > > #include <linux/cdrom.h>
> > > > > > >
> > > > > > > int main(int argc, char *argv[])
> > > > > > > {
> > > > > > > int fd = open("/dev/hdc", O_RDONLY | O_NONBLOCK);
> > > > > > > struct cdrom_generic_command cgc;
> > > > > > > struct request_sense sense;
> > > > > > >
> > > > > > > memset(&cgc, 0, sizeof(cgc));
> > > > > > > memset(&sense, 0, sizeof(sense));
> > > > > > >
> > > > > > > cgc.cmd[0] = 0x1b;
> > > > > > > cgc.cmd[4] = 0x02;
> > > > > > > cgc.sense = &sense;
> > > > > > > cgc.data_direction = CGC_DATA_NONE;
> > > > > > >
> > > > > > > if (ioctl(fd, CDROM_SEND_PACKET, &cgc) == 0) {
> > > > > > > printf("eject worked\n");
> > > > > > > return 0;
> > > > > > > }
> > > > > > >
> > > > > > > printf("command failed - sense %x/%x/%x\n", sense.sense_key,
> > > > > > > sense.asc, sense.ascq); return 1;
> > > > > > > }
> > > > > >
> > > > > > 2.4.27-mh1
> > > > > > notas:~# /home/cijoml/eject
> > > > > > ATAPI device hdc:
> > > > > > Error: Not ready -- (Sense key=0x02)
> > > > > > (reserved error code) -- (asc=0x53, ascq=0x02)
> > > > > > The failed "Start/Stop Unit" packet command was:
> > > > > > "1b 00 00 00 02 00 00 00 00 00 00 00 "
> > > > > > command failed - sense 2/53/2
> > > > >
> > > > > Your tray is still locked, are you sure it isn't mounted?
> > > >
> > > > Yes I am. This is written into console and I am logged only into this
> > > > console and I copied whole commands from login to eject... :(
> > >
> > > For the third time, don't trim the cc list! group reply please.
> > >
> > > Something else must be keeping your drive locked. What else do you have
> > > running in the system? It's enough if one app is just holding the drive
> > > open, the drive wont get unlocked on umount then.
> >
> > only thing which access cdrom is cpudynd and it access harddrive too....
> >
> > notas:~# fuser /dev/hdc
> > /dev/hdc: 8102
> > notas:~# ps aux|grep 8102
> > root 8102 0.0 0.1 1536 456 ? SNs 13:49
> > 0:00 /usr/sbin/cpudynd -i 1 -p 0.5 0.9 -l 7 -t 120 -h /dev/hda,/dev/hdc
>
> well there you go, that is what is keeping the drive locked. cdrom
> cannot know which process locked it or not, all it knows is that the
> usage count is non-zero on umount, so it doesn't unlock the tray.

This is written on cpudyn website:
Disk Standby

Tired of playing with hdparm and /etc/apm to save battery in your laptop or to
make your desktop more quiet? Don't waste more time, you've found the
solution :-)

Since version 0.2.0, the program is also able to put the computer disks in
standby mode, if a given period has passed without any I/O operation.

It works very well even with Journaled File Systems such as Ext3, XFS and
ReiserFS.

Options "-t timeout" and "-h dev0[,dev1]..." control this behaviour. It is
__not__ activated by default, -t _or_ -h activated. Please check the usage
and edit /etc/init.d/cpudyn if you need to activate it at startup time.

This feature works also with Linux 2.4.X and 2.5.X since version 0.30

Example:

cpudynd -i 1 -t 60 -h /dev/hda,/dev/hdc
